All of Australia was positively giddy when Oprah Winfrey came to visit last month, lavishing praise and attention on the country's many tourist hot spots.
Now, Australia may be counting on Winfrey's Midas touch more than expected, as it deals with a natural disaster that's prompted some travelers to cancel trips to parts of the country.
On Tuesday, U.S. television audiences will see the first of four shows Winfrey taped Down Under during an eight-day trip that took place in December.
But the happy images will be in stark contrast to the scenes of utter devastation that have been dominating the airwaves as the northeastern Australian state of Queensland struggles with a deadly flood crisis.
Worried tourism officials, who have noted that some travelers are shying away from destinations not impacted by the flooding, have high hopes for the Oprah Winfrey exposure.
"The timing of the shows couldn't be better and will send a clear message that Australian tourism remains open for business," said Kristen Malaby, a spokeswoman for Tourism Australia, in an e-mail.
"Every part of Australia will benefit from this project."
